Composite ro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a roof made from composite materials, which are commonly used in residential and commercial buildings. During an inspection, a professional contractor will examine the roof’s surface, checking for signs of damage, wear, or deterioration. This process may include inspecting for missing or cracked shingles, blistering or curling areas, and any issues with the flashing or sealants. The goal is to identify potential problems early before they develop into more costly repairs or cause leaks that could damage the interior of the property.

These inspections help address common roofing concerns such as water infiltration, structural weaknesses, and material degradation. Over time, composite shingles can become brittle or cracked due to exposure to weather elements like wind, rain, and snow. An inspection can reveal hidden issues, such as underlying rot or damage to the roof deck, which might not be immediately visible from the ground. Detecting these problems early allows property owners to plan necessary repairs, preventing further damage and extending the lifespan of the roof.

The overview below groups typical Composite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ulster County, NY.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Many routine composite roof inspections and minor repairs typically cost between $250 and $600. These projects often involve checking for damage, minor patching, or sealing, which are common tasks for local contractors. Larger or more complex repairs may fall outside this range.

Moderate Repairs - For more extensive repairs such as replacing damaged sections or addressing multiple issues, costs generally range from $600 to $1,500. Many projects in this category are mid-sized and fall within this bracket, though costs can vary based on the roof size and condition.

Full Roof Inspection and Assessment - A comprehensive inspection of a standard-sized composite roof typically costs between $150 and $400. This service includes a detailed assessment and recommendations, with most projects fitting into this lower to mid-range bracket.

Full Roof Replacement - Larger, more involved projects like complete roof replacement can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more, depending on the roof size and complexity. While fewer projects reach this level, local service providers can handle jobs within this high-tier range for comprehensive replacements.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
